Cam Dos Chivos - streets of Loma Rica (California).
Explore "Cam Dos Chivos" on the map of Loma Rica in street view mode
Click on the buttons below to display the map of Cam Dos Chivos, Loma Rica, United States
Search street by name:
Tags:
Cam Dos Chivos on the map of Loma Rica,
Loma Rica satellite view, Loma Rica street view.